ASIAN 20TH CENTURY & CONTEMPORARY ART
English | 繁體中文

The Asian 20th Century and Contemporary Art markets have experienced remarkable
growth since the category began gaining popularity among collectors regionally
and globally in the past decade. Asian 20th Century and Contemporary Art have
witnessed an extraordinary development that comes from the rising importance
of Asia on the global world stage, and by extension, the world’s increasing
fascination and interest in Asian art and culture.
Christie’s remains at the forefront of the art market with a visionary
approach: Christie’s Hong Kong was the first international auction house in
2005 to present quality contemporary art from a combination of Asian nations,
including China, Korea and Japan, and in 2008, Christie’s Hong Kong also
pioneered the inaugural evening sale for Asian 20th Century and Contemporary
Art, establishing Hong Kong as one of the key centers of the global art world.
